The Evolution of n8n

n8n has transformed into a highly flexible AI workflow automation platform, revolutionizing how industries approach automation. This transformation is driven by n8n's integration of AI capabilities, enabling complex and adaptive workflows that cater to specific industry needs. The platform's ability to combine artificial intelligence with predefined logic offers users precise control over outputs, a feature that significantly enhances workflow automation. With over 500 integrations, including data sources, tools, large language models (LLMs), and multi-agent systems, n8n supports technical teams in building sophisticated workflows that are both flexible and powerful.

The platform's evolution is marked by significant advancements in AI capabilities. n8n allows users to create complex workflows with branching, looping, and dynamic adaptation to AI outputs, utilizing languages like Python or JavaScript when needed. This adaptability is further enhanced by features like data replay for testing and inline logs for debugging, which improve development speed and reliability. Moreover, n8n's AI-driven automation facilitates event-driven triggers and robust error handling mechanisms, addressing challenges of unexpected failures and cost control.

n8n's flexibility is a key competitive advantage. Its capability to support both cloud-hosted and self-hosted deployments allows organizations to maintain control and scalability. The platform's dual approach of precision coding and drag-and-drop interfaces makes it accessible to both developers and non-developers, empowering a wider range of users to leverage AI-driven workflow automation. Companies are utilizing n8n to gain a competitive edge by streamlining business processes, enhancing productivity, and improving operational efficiency through customizable AI automation tools.

Challenges and Considerations

The integration of AI capabilities into n8n, a flexible AI workflow automation platform, has revolutionized workflow automation in 2025, yet it brings along significant challenges and considerations that businesses must navigate. One of the primary challenges is ensuring data privacy and security in AI-driven workflows. As n8n supports over 500 integrations, including data sources and large language models, safeguarding sensitive data within these automated processes is crucial. The platform's self-hostable nature and SOC2 compliance mitigate some risks, but companies must still prioritize robust security measures to protect against potential breaches and unauthorized access.

Another consideration is the complexity of implementing AI within business workflows. While n8n's low-code, open-source framework allows both technical and non-technical users to develop sophisticated workflows, the integration of AI adds layers of complexity that require careful planning and execution. Businesses must consider factors such as scalability, adaptability, and error handling when designing their AI-driven workflows. Leveraging n8n's visual interface and extensive library of pre-built templates can simplify the process, but thoughtful customization is often necessary to align workflows with specific business goals and industry standards.

Furthermore, continuous monitoring and adaptation are essential for optimal AI utilization in n8n. As AI technologies and business needs evolve, workflows must be regularly updated to maintain their effectiveness and efficiency. This entails not only technical adjustments but also strategic oversight to ensure that AI-driven processes align with organizational objectives. n8n supports this need for flexibility through features like data replay for testing, inline logs for debugging, and event-driven triggers, which collectively facilitate the ongoing refinement and improvement of workflows.
